![Web前端測(cè)試與集成:Jasmine Selenium Pr_第1頁(yè)](http://file4.renrendoc.com/view/e22e5373815aa25c89a151bbb40e3fd5/e22e5373815aa25c89a151bbb40e3fd51.gif)
![Web前端測(cè)試與集成:Jasmine Selenium Pr_第2頁(yè)](http://file4.renrendoc.com/view/e22e5373815aa25c89a151bbb40e3fd5/e22e5373815aa25c89a151bbb40e3fd52.gif)
![Web前端測(cè)試與集成:Jasmine Selenium Pr_第3頁(yè)](http://file4.renrendoc.com/view/e22e5373815aa25c89a151bbb40e3fd5/e22e5373815aa25c89a151bbb40e3fd53.gif)
![Web前端測(cè)試與集成:Jasmine Selenium Pr_第4頁(yè)](http://file4.renrendoc.com/view/e22e5373815aa25c89a151bbb40e3fd5/e22e5373815aa25c89a151bbb40e3fd54.gif)
![Web前端測(cè)試與集成:Jasmine Selenium Pr_第5頁(yè)](http://file4.renrendoc.com/view/e22e5373815aa25c89a151bbb40e3fd5/e22e5373815aa25c89a151bbb40e3fd55.gif)
版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
Web前端測(cè)試與集成:JasmineSeleniumPr讀書筆記模板01思維導(dǎo)圖目錄分析精彩摘錄內(nèi)容摘要讀書筆記作者介紹目錄0305020406思維導(dǎo)圖實(shí)踐集成實(shí)踐部分測(cè)試集成環(huán)境測(cè)試第章工具單元測(cè)試初識(shí)開發(fā)環(huán)境代碼框架自動(dòng)化頁(yè)面元素本書關(guān)鍵字分析思維導(dǎo)圖內(nèi)容摘要內(nèi)容摘要《Web前端測(cè)試與集成——Jasmine/Selenium/Protractor/Jenkins的最佳實(shí)踐》詳細(xì)介紹了Web前端開發(fā)與測(cè)試的理論,以及基于Jasmine、Selenium、Protractor和Jenkins如何進(jìn)行全生命周期的測(cè)試與集成。《Web前端測(cè)試與集成——Jasmine/Selenium/Protractor/Jenkins的最佳實(shí)踐》共分四個(gè)部分。第一部分為基礎(chǔ)篇,總覽了前端開發(fā)測(cè)試中的挑戰(zhàn)與測(cè)試轉(zhuǎn)型,介紹了測(cè)試基礎(chǔ)環(huán)境的搭建;第二部分為單元測(cè)試篇,深入介紹了如何基于Jasmine單元測(cè)試框架和gulp、Karma等構(gòu)建、執(zhí)行工具對(duì)前端JavaScript代碼進(jìn)行單元測(cè)試,以及AngularJS單元測(cè)試的最佳實(shí)踐和代碼覆蓋率等;第三部分為自動(dòng)化測(cè)試篇,基于Protractor介紹了在Node.js環(huán)境下通過(guò)SeleniumWebDriver全面覆蓋各個(gè)主流瀏覽器,進(jìn)行自動(dòng)化測(cè)試的最佳實(shí)踐,包括頁(yè)面對(duì)象模型、性能測(cè)試和分布式測(cè)試等;第四部分為集成篇,闡述了基于持續(xù)集成以實(shí)現(xiàn)更快、更可靠的軟件交付,展示了如何通過(guò)Jenkins與TFS、VSTS和GitHub的集成,實(shí)現(xiàn)Web應(yīng)用的持續(xù)測(cè)試。本書兼顧了當(dāng)前Web應(yīng)用的各項(xiàng)前沿技術(shù),采用其最新版本,內(nèi)容豐富,示例與圖解清晰易懂,適合所有Web開發(fā)人員、測(cè)試人員和項(xiàng)目經(jīng)理做學(xué)習(xí)、參考之用。目錄分析第2章搭建測(cè)試基礎(chǔ)環(huán)境第1章前端開發(fā)測(cè)試總覽基礎(chǔ)篇第1章前端開發(fā)測(cè)試總覽1.1Web技術(shù)的發(fā)展和挑戰(zhàn)1.2傳統(tǒng)開發(fā)流程的局限性1.3傳統(tǒng)手工測(cè)試的局限性1.4開發(fā)模式的轉(zhuǎn)型1.5本書目標(biāo)第2章搭建測(cè)試基礎(chǔ)環(huán)境2.1JavaScript的運(yùn)行環(huán)境Node.js2.2軟件包管理系統(tǒng)NodePackageManager(npm)2.3代碼編輯器(VisualStudioCode)第3章單元測(cè)試概論第5章單元測(cè)試執(zhí)行工具Karma第4章深入Jasmine單元測(cè)試單元測(cè)試篇第7章代碼覆蓋率第6章AngularJS應(yīng)用的單元測(cè)試單元測(cè)試篇第3章單元測(cè)試概論3.1單元測(cè)試的特性3.2單元測(cè)試的重要性3.3測(cè)試金字塔3.4測(cè)試先行(Test-First)3.5Web前端測(cè)試框架第4章深入Jasmine單元測(cè)試4.1初識(shí)Jasmine4.2組織測(cè)試用例4.3創(chuàng)建單元測(cè)試4.4Jasmine的斷言4.5測(cè)試替身(TestDouble)4.6測(cè)試異步代碼4.7Jasmine插件4.8基于瀏覽器調(diào)試第5章單元測(cè)試執(zhí)行工具Karma5.1初識(shí)Karma5.2安裝Karma和相關(guān)插件5.3Karma的配置5.4基于Karma的調(diào)試5.5前端自動(dòng)化任務(wù)構(gòu)建工具5.6Karma和gulp集成第6章AngularJS應(yīng)用的單元測(cè)試6.1測(cè)試AngularJS應(yīng)用的挑戰(zhàn)6.2初識(shí)ngMock6.3AngularJS單元測(cè)試最佳實(shí)踐第7章代碼覆蓋率7.1代碼覆蓋率的衡量標(biāo)準(zhǔn)7.2代碼覆蓋率的意義7.3JavaScript代碼覆蓋率工具Istanbul7.4使用Karma生成覆蓋率報(bào)告第8章走進(jìn)自動(dòng)化測(cè)試第9章初識(shí)Selenium第10章SeleniumWebDriver與元素定位第11章基于WebDriver的Protractor測(cè)試框架自動(dòng)化測(cè)試篇第12章使用SeleniumServer第14章分布式自動(dòng)化測(cè)試第13章自動(dòng)化測(cè)試最佳實(shí)踐自動(dòng)化測(cè)試篇第8章走進(jìn)自動(dòng)化測(cè)試8.1自動(dòng)化測(cè)試的優(yōu)勢(shì)8.2自動(dòng)化測(cè)試實(shí)施流程8.3自動(dòng)化測(cè)試轉(zhuǎn)型的適應(yīng)性8.4測(cè)試工具的選擇第9章初識(shí)Selenium9.1Selenium發(fā)展歷史9.2Selenium工具套裝第10章SeleniumWebDriver與元素定位10.1搭建集成開發(fā)環(huán)境10.2NUnit測(cè)試框架10.3編寫測(cè)試用例10.4使用工廠模式創(chuàng)建驅(qū)動(dòng)對(duì)象10.5定位頁(yè)面元素第11章基于WebDriver的Protractor測(cè)試框架11.1WebDriver的JavaScript綁定11.2搭建Protractor測(cè)試環(huán)境11.3選擇JavaScript測(cè)試框架11.4定位頁(yè)面元素11.5異步流程控制11.6頁(yè)面交互11.7Protractor的等待機(jī)制11.8測(cè)試非AngularJS程序第12章使用SeleniumServer12.1SeleniumServer環(huán)境配置12.2JSONWireProtocol與W3CWebDriver標(biāo)準(zhǔn)12.3Selenium3.012.4配置瀏覽器第13章自動(dòng)化測(cè)試最佳實(shí)踐13.1頁(yè)面對(duì)象模型13.2數(shù)據(jù)驅(qū)動(dòng)測(cè)試13.3測(cè)試報(bào)告13.4性能測(cè)試13.5圖像匹配13.6任務(wù)自動(dòng)化第14章分布式自動(dòng)化測(cè)試14.1分布式測(cè)試概述14.2基于SeleniumGrid的分布式測(cè)試14.3基于云計(jì)算的分布式測(cè)試14.4配置共享第16章持續(xù)測(cè)試第15章持續(xù)集成概論集成篇第15章持續(xù)集成概論15.1開發(fā)流程自動(dòng)化15.2持續(xù)集成的功能特征15.3如何實(shí)施持續(xù)集成15.4選擇持續(xù)集成工具第16章持續(xù)測(cè)試16.1測(cè)試策略16.2基于Jenkins的持續(xù)集成16.3集成TeamFoundationServer16.4集成VisualStudioTeamServices16.5集成GitHub讀書筆記讀書筆記這是《Web前端測(cè)試與集成:JasmineSeleniumProtractorJenkins的最佳實(shí)踐》的讀書筆記模板,可以替換為自己的心得。精彩摘錄精彩摘錄這是《Web前端測(cè)試與集成:JasmineSelenium
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 木工承包合同內(nèi)腳手架
- 啤酒銷售合同書
- 農(nóng)村住房安全保障工程實(shí)施指南
- 網(wǎng)站維護(hù)與SEO優(yōu)化作業(yè)指導(dǎo)書
- 投資理財(cái)與風(fēng)險(xiǎn)防范作業(yè)指導(dǎo)書
- 2025年甘肅貨運(yùn)從業(yè)資格證題目答案
- 2025年三明道路貨運(yùn)駕駛員從業(yè)資格證考試題庫(kù)完整
- 2025年貨車從業(yè)資格證答題軟件
- 2024-2025學(xué)年四年級(jí)語(yǔ)文上冊(cè)第二單元明月4走月亮作業(yè)設(shè)計(jì)北師大版
- 個(gè)人前臺(tái)自我總結(jié)
- 2025年電力鐵塔市場(chǎng)分析現(xiàn)狀
- GB 12158-2024防止靜電事故通用要求
- 2025-2030年中國(guó)清真食品行業(yè)運(yùn)行狀況及投資發(fā)展前景預(yù)測(cè)報(bào)告
- 廣東省茂名市電白區(qū)2024-2025學(xué)年七年級(jí)上學(xué)期期末質(zhì)量監(jiān)測(cè)生物學(xué)試卷(含答案)
- 中國(guó)服裝零售行業(yè)發(fā)展環(huán)境、市場(chǎng)運(yùn)行格局及前景研究報(bào)告-智研咨詢(2025版)
- 臨床提高膿毒性休克患者1h集束化措施落實(shí)率PDCA品管圈
- DB53∕T 1269-2024 改性磷石膏用于礦山廢棄地生態(tài)修復(fù)回填技術(shù)規(guī)范
- JBT 14727-2023 滾動(dòng)軸承 零件黑色氧化處理 技術(shù)規(guī)范 (正式版)
- 水利工程地震應(yīng)急預(yù)案
- 日歷表空白每月打印計(jì)劃表
- 危險(xiǎn)化學(xué)品建設(shè)項(xiàng)目安全評(píng)價(jià)流程.doc
評(píng)論
0/150
提交評(píng)論